The audio card hosts a softmodem chip: 0x14f12c06
14f1 is the Conexant Vendor ID, and 0x14f12c06 a softmodem chipset.
Get a hsfmodem package through
http://www.linuxant.comIf not a Conexant modem, the driver hsfmodem-drivers with its dependent drivers:
----------
provide audio + modem support with the modem chip residing on the subsystem.
Any particular card can host any one of several soft modem chips.

Start at
http://www.linuxant.com/drivers/hsf/downloads-license.php to find the
hsfmodem package matching your System. For several Linux distros, there are
precompiled drivers matched to specific kernels. These have within the FileName,
your KernelVersion: 2.6.25_14.fc9.i686
They can be found through
http://www.linuxant.com/drivers/hsf/full/downloads.php A more precise location may be given a few paragraphs below.
If an EXACT Match with your your KernelVersion is not found, one of the
"Generic packages with source" near the bottom of the page must be used.
Downloaded packages must be moved into the Linux partition (home folder is OK)
and unzipped with:
unzip hsf*.zip
The installation command for a .deb suffic packages is, with root/adm permission:
dpkg -i hsf*.deb
while for .rpm suffix it is, with:
rpm -i hsf*.rpm
